When you open an OpenOffice forum it creates a file of the form .~lock.filename.ods . But I am using OneDrive and it is allergic to files with special characters in their names like tidly ~. Is there a way to change the naming convention of the lock file so things work well with OneDirve?

chasgl wrote:When you open an OpenOffice forum it creates a file of the form .~lock.filename.ods . Is there a way to change the naming convention of the lock file so things work well with OneDirve?
No. The .~lock.filename.ods file is created in the folder in which the document is located and is deleted when the document is closed.

True the file is created in the folder the document is in. That is a folder on OneDrive. I do that so I can work with the file from different computers. the ~lock file causes OneDrive problems; there is a list of special characters it does not like in file names ~ is one of them. This causes two problems for me 1) there are error messages on OneDrive and I have to look at each one to see if it is really a problem or just this 2) the lock file does not appear on the second computer so the locking function does not work between computers. If there was some way to change the name to not have the tidly ~ I think it would solve both problems.
